Please excuse a newcomer's silly questions, but I haven't been to WDW in 24 yrs (there was only MK) and my husband has never been. We're leaving next Wed. the 20th -- trying to plan what to pack, etc. based on weather forecast.
Are the buses that are used for transportation "open air" or enclosed ? We're aware that the temp in evenings will be chilly. How about the boats / ferries ? Will they be cold to ride at night?
I hate to dress in the mornings for a chill and then have to strip down and carry jackets on our arms the rest of the day ! Any other solutions to this ??

The buses are great. Much like a big city bus. Enclosed with heat and air. The monorail is also enclosed and the boat had seating in both open and closed areas. We sat outside on a beautiful afternoon and enjoyed the ride as much as any disney ride! Transpotaion is great. Have fun.

All the parks do have lockers for rent where you can stash your jackets and then come back later in the day to retrieve it when it's cooler outside.
We have also taken a small backpack to stick the jackets in as it warms up. If the backpack is empty when you are coming into the park, it will be fast to check for the security checks. It won't get too heavy if you only have jackets in it and it is much handier to carry around purchases than lugging around individual bags.
 
Just a suggestion. I would definitely make sure that you can tie your jacket around your waist comfortably before you wear it into the parks. I know some people get lockers, and some people put up with being a little chilly occassionally, but I like to be warm, and I like to have my jacket convenient any time I'm cold, even if it's in the middle of the afternoon in an air conditioned building.
